mirror of
https://github.com/Security-Onion-Solutions/securityonion.git
synced 2025-12-06 17:22:49 +01:00
custom hostgroups in soc
This commit is contained in:
5
salt/firewall/soc/init.sls
Normal file
5
salt/firewall/soc/init.sls
Normal file
@@ -0,0 +1,5 @@
|
||||
soc_firewall_yaml:
|
||||
file.managed:
|
||||
- name: /opt/so/saltstack/local/salt/firewall/soc_firewall.yaml
|
||||
- source: salt://firewall/soc/soc_firewall.yaml.jinja
|
||||
- template: jinja
|
||||
2
salt/firewall/soc/soc.map.jinja
Normal file
2
salt/firewall/soc/soc.map.jinja
Normal file
@@ -0,0 +1,2 @@
|
||||
{% import_yaml 'firewall/soc/defaults_soc_firewall.yaml' as DEFAULT_SOC_FIREWALL %}
|
||||
{% set SOC_FIREWALL = salt['pillar.get'}('firewall:custom_groups:groups', DEFAULT_SOC_FIREWALL.firewall.hostgroups, merge=True) %}
|
||||
1
salt/firewall/soc/soc_firewall.yaml.jinja
Normal file
1
salt/firewall/soc/soc_firewall.yaml.jinja
Normal file
@@ -0,0 +1 @@
|
||||
{% from 'firewall/soc/soc.map.jinja' import SOC_FIREWALL %}
|
||||
Reference in New Issue
Block a user